Equipped with two built-in temperature controllers and pumps, this advanced chiller enables you to independently regulate the temperature of two separate fermentation vessels simultaneously, ensuring optimal conditions for different batches or styles of beer, making it a game-changer for homebrewers. 2 built-in submersible pumps with independent digital controllers Control multiple fermentation temperatures independently Fill with 20% glycol solution for optimal chilling performance Cold crash with good insulation Perfect complement to BrewBuilt X-Series Conicals The IceMaster Max 2 is designed to cool fermentations in small vessels. It features 2 built-in submersible pumps with independent digital temperature controllers and can be used with any vessel that has a glycol jacket or submersed cooling coil/rod. Each controller includes a temperature probe that should be inserted into a thermowell in your vessel or can be taped to the outside of the vessel if you don't have a thermowell. The digital controller then measures the temperature of your tank and turns the submersible pump on or off to cool to your desired set temperature. Up to two tanks can be controlled separately with one IceMaster Max 2. The Max 2 is the perfect unit for brewers with 1 or 2 fermentation vessels. Capacity It is always difficult to determine exactly how many tanks can be chilled at one time as it depends on what is happening in each tank, if the tank is insulated, and what the ambient temperature is. Cold crashing always requires the most energy and requires tank insulation. We have experimented with capacities and can provide this general guide based on a 75°F ambient and neoprene insulation. Neoprene provides a modest amount of insulation so you would obtain better results using Armaflex or a higher R rated insulation.  At 75°F ambient temperature with neoprene insulation, the Max 2 can cold crash one 1 BBL BrewBuilt Jacketed Uni or two Jacketed Unis up to 15 gallons in size at one time to 38°F. These units work under the same principles as standard refrigeration but use cooled glycol that you already have instead of cooled refrigerant gas, eliminating the need to have a separate refrigeration system. It is a fantastic use of your glycol system for a majority of the year when typically glycol systems are on but are being sporadically called upon. Glycol systems do need to be sized to accommodate both these fan units and peak duty during the crush to be able to accommodate all tasks at once. Glycol from your main glycol chiller is recirculated through these fan units. Aluminum fins act as heat exchangers drawing heat out of your room as the fins are cooled by the glycol. If you have a Kreyer chiller/heater you can even heat a space in cold weather environments. The heat exchangers inside the units are made from corrugated aluminum fins and internally grooved copper tubes. The white ABS casing looks great. Because of its rounded corners it has no water retaining areas favorable to germ development. Units are outfitted with stainless steel screws and show no sharp, cutting edges. The temperature control unit controls room/cooler/cave/cellar temperature when used in conjunction with a Kreyer fan unit.  Kreyer fan units are plumbed to a Kreyer Glycol cooling unit.  This unit turns on and off an optional solenoid placed at the inlet of the fan unit, which allows chilled glycol to enter the coils on the fan unit, while also turning on the fan(s) that blow cold air out into the room. When using a Kreyer Fan unit for below freezing temperatures, you must also use their matching defrost kit. Kreyer Defrost Kits consist of an electric heating element or spiral and are fitted directly to their respective fan unit cooling fins. The Defrost Kit melts any iced condensate that can accumulate on the fins when the fan is used with Glycol-Water set below the freezing point. The Defrost Kit will periodically melt any iced condensate allowing you to use your fan unit at low temperatures. For use with MR, SD-S, SD Plus, and TA Kreyer Fan Units.     Defrost Kits are electric heating elements made of a set of thin metallic heating rods that are fitted into the suitable slots, under the coil of the thermo-fan. This layout simplifies the installation and guarantees homogenous dispersion of heat over the entire coil for even defrosting. The Defrost Kit melts the iced condensate, which accumulates on the airways when the fan is used for room cooling with Glycol-water set below the freezing point. Periodical defrosting enables the use of the thermo-fan for setting up cold-rooms, which are kept at low temperatures. The melted condense water drips to the fan's collection tray for drainage. When using a Defrost Kit, it is required to use the FermFlex-Defrost controller, which controls both the fan-valve for cooling and the heating element for defrosting.
